§1084-A. Continuing education

As a condition of renewal of a license to practice, a dentist must provide evidence of having successfully completed 40 hours of continuing education during the 2 years prior to application for renewal. To meet this requirement, the education must relate to professional competency and relate to those aspects of the profession in which the practitioner is currently engaged. The board shall specify the desired content of the program of continuing education, establish criteria for approving providers of continuing education and approve those providers. The board shall specify the criteria for successful completion of a continuing education requirement. All actions by the board in the implementation of this program must be by rule and follow the provisions of the Maine Administrative Procedure Act. [1993, c. 600, Pt. A, §67 (AMD).]

The board may indicate to an individual practitioner specific subject areas on which that practitioner's continuing education is to focus in the future. Providers are required to obtain and retain for 3 years a written course assessment from each student, which must be reviewed periodically by the board. [1993, c. 600, Pt. A, §67 (AMD).]

SECTION HISTORY

1989, c. 90, §2 (NEW). 1993, c. 600, §A67 (AMD).
